6. Object overview
6.1 Device Object
The following properties are supported in the Device Object (available for all booster types).
Property identifier
Data type
Notes
Access
Object_Identifier
BACnetObjectIdentifier
See section
3.5 Selecting the Device Object Instance
Number
.
R
Object_Name
CharacterString
See section
3.6 Selecting the Device Object Name
.
W
Object_Type
BACnetObjectType
DEVICE.
R
System_Status
BACnetDeviceStatus
OPERATIONAL.
R
Vendor_Name
CharacterString
Grundfos.
R
Vendor_Identifier
Unsigned16
227.
R
Model_Name
CharacterString
Will show the Grundfos booster model to which the
CIM/CIU 300 is connected.
R
Firmware_Revision
CharacterString
Revision of the firmware in the CIM/CIU 300.
R
Application_Software_Version
CharacterString
Software build date, DD-MM-YYYY.
R
Location
CharacterString
The user can enter a location here
(maximum 200 characters).
W
Description
CharacterString
The user can enter a description here
(maximum 200 characters).
W
Protocol_Version
Unsigned
Actual version of the BACnet protocol.
R
Protocol_Revision
Unsigned
Actual revision of the BACnet protocol.
R
Protocol_Services_Supported
BACnetServicesSupported
Indicates which standardised protocol services are
supported.
R
Protocol_Object_Types_Supported BACnetObjectTypesSupported Indicates which standardised protocol object types are
supported.
R
Object_List
BACnetARRAY[N]of
BACnetObjectIdentifier
An array of objects available.
R
Max_APDU_Length_Accepted
Unsigned
The maximum number of bytes that may be contained in
a single APDU. Fixed to 480.
R
Segmentation_Supported
BACnetSegmentation
Indicates if segmentation of messages is possible.
Will always read NO_SEGMENTATION.
R
APDU_Timeout
Unsigned
Indicates the amount of time in ms before timeout.
R
Number_Of_APDU_Retries
Unsigned
Maximum number of times an APDU is to be retransmitted.
R
Max_Master
Unsigned
Specifies the highest possible MAC address for master
nodes and must be between 1 and 127.
The default value is 127, but this value can be lowered by
the user.
The Max_Master value must be higher than or equal to the
highest MAC address used by a master node in an MS/TP
network.
W
Max_Info_Frames
Unsigned
Specifies the maximum number of information frames that
are sent before the token is passed on. Fixed to 1.
R
Device_Address_Binding
List of BACnetAddress-Bindings Holds address bindings to other devices, if any.
R
Database_Revision
Unsigned
Logical revision number for the device database.
R
